#cf05b4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cf05b4 is composed of 81.2% red, 2% green and 70.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 97.6% magenta, 13% yellow and 18.8% black. It has a hue angle of 308 degrees, a saturation of 95.3% and a lightness of 41.6%. #cf05b4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0aff with #9f0069. Closest websafe color is: #cc00cc.

Shades and Tints of #cf05b4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f000d is the darkest color, while #fffb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#cf05b4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6d676c is the less saturated color, while #cf05b4 is the most saturated one.
